Decribe The Ban


 The book "Forever" by 'Judy Blume"  was not banned, it was challenged because of its descriptions of sex as a teen, drug use, and many other subjects that accrue in this book. Some readers also believe the book to be encouraging to young readers to have sex.
There are many subjects in the book "Forever" that many readers find offensive. Subjects such as Katherine (one of the main characters) talking about her boyfriend’s penis. The book also describes there sexual acts such as sex. The subjects of suicide is brought up when there friend Artie kills himself.  Language is a big part that is found offensive because it has very much usage in the book. Other subjects that some readers found offensive were pregnancies, drinking, and the use of drugs such as marijuana.
